Let’s delve into the specifics of each e-wallet, examining their strengths and weaknesses.PayPal: The Globally Recognized Giant
PayPal is perhaps the most globally recognized e-wallet, known for its user-friendly interface and widespread acceptance.- Pros:
- Ease of Use: PayPal is incredibly easy to set up and use, even for beginners. The interface is intuitive, and transactions are generally straightforward.
- Wide Acceptance: Many online casinos, including those popular in Sweden, accept PayPal. This widespread availability makes it a convenient choice.
- Buyer Protection: PayPal offers buyer protection, which can be a significant advantage. If you encounter issues with a transaction, PayPal can help resolve disputes. However, this protection might be limited when used for gambling transactions, so always check the specific terms and conditions of both PayPal and the casino.
- Reputation: PayPal has a strong reputation for security and reliability, providing peace of mind to users.
- Cons:
- Fees: While PayPal doesn’t always charge fees for sending money, there can be fees associated with currency conversions or receiving money from certain sources. Always check the fee structure before making a transaction.
- Availability: While widely accepted, not all online casinos support PayPal.
- Gambling Restrictions: PayPal’s policies regarding gambling can be restrictive in some regions. Make sure PayPal is accepted by the specific casino you intend to use.
Skrill: Tailored for the Gambling Enthusiast
Skrill, formerly known as Moneybookers, has a strong presence in the online gambling industry. It’s often favored by players due to its specific focus on this sector.- Pros:
- Gambling-Friendly: Skrill is widely accepted by online casinos and is often specifically designed to cater to the needs of online gamblers.
- Fast Transactions: Skrill offers relatively fast transaction times, allowing for quicker deposits and withdrawals.
- VIP Program: Skrill has a VIP program that rewards frequent users with lower fees and higher transaction limits.
- Security: Skrill employs robust security measures to protect users’ funds and personal information.
- Cons:
- Fees: Skrill can have fees associated with deposits, withdrawals, and currency conversions. These fees can sometimes be higher than those of other e-wallets.
- Verification Requirements: Skrill requires users to verify their accounts, which can involve providing personal information and documentation.
- Transaction Limits: Initial transaction limits might be lower for new users, which can be a limitation for high rollers.
Neteller: A Competitor in the E-Wallet Arena
Neteller is another popular e-wallet that competes with Skrill and PayPal in the online gambling market.- Pros:
- Wide Acceptance: Neteller is accepted by a large number of online casinos.
- Fast Transactions: Neteller offers relatively quick transaction processing times.
- VIP Program: Similar to Skrill, Neteller has a VIP program that provides benefits to frequent users.
- Security: Neteller employs strong security protocols to protect users’ funds and data.
- Cons:
- Fees: Neteller, like Skrill, has fees for various transactions, including deposits, withdrawals, and currency conversions.
- Verification: Account verification is required, which can be a time-consuming process.
- Transaction Limits: New users might face lower initial transaction limits.
